Basic Concepts of Compression Springs

Compression springs are mechanical devices that store energy when compressed. They are widely used in various mechanical systems due to their ability to absorb shock, maintain tension, and return to their original shape once the compressive force is removed. These springs are crafted from materials that offer high tensile strength and durability, making them suitable for demanding applications 2. In automotive and heavy-duty truck applications, compression springs play a vital role in engine components, suspension systems, and various other mechanical parts.

Compatibility with Cummins Engines

The Compression Spring part 3051814, manufactured by Cummins, is designed to fit seamlessly with several of their engine models. This part plays a crucial role in ensuring the proper functioning of the engine by maintaining the necessary compression and providing the required spring force.

K19 and M11 Engines

The Compression Spring part 3051814 is compatible with both the K19 and M11 engines. These engines are known for their robust performance and reliability, and the spring is engineered to meet the specific demands of these models. The spring’s design ensures that it can withstand the high pressures and temperatures encountered in these engines, providing consistent performance over time.
